ATF Non-Over-the-Counter Firearms Transaction Requirements

Current understanding

ATF has proposed amending the regulations governing non-over-the-counter (NOTC) firearms transfers to permit Federal Firearms Licensees to conduct remote sales that include background checks, remote identity proofing, and electronic notices to chief law enforcement officers (CLEOs). The prior framework limited NOTC transfers largely to background-check-exempt transactions; the proposal expands the mechanism to background-check-compliant remote transfers. Status: proposed rule; fiscal implications are largely procedural, shifting compliance costs from in-person verification to electronic identity-proofing and notice systems for FFLs and ATF.

Evidence log

  • 2026-05-06 — Clarifying Exceptions to the Brady Act Background Check Requirement: cross-connection with atf-brady-permit-nics-exemption: Permit-alternative clarification interacts with non-over-the-counter transaction rules that also govern how FFLs satisfy background check obligations for remote or off-premises transfers. (novelty: 2)
  • 2026-05-06 — Firearms Transactions and Straw Purchases: cross-connection with atf-straw-purchase-definition: Straw purchase definition clarifies who the ‘actual buyer’ is in a firearms transaction, directly interacting with revised NOTC/remote transfer procedures where identity verification is decoupled from in-person FFL contact. (novelty: 2)
  • 2026-05-08 — Revising Non-Over-the-Counter Firearms Transaction Requirements: cross-connection with atf-form-4473-modernization: Both proposals modernize FFL transaction workflows around identity verification and electronic processing; the NOTC rule extends remote identity proofing to non-over-the-counter transfers while Form 4473 modernization streamlines the underlying transaction record.
